Sita Ramam is a 2022 Indian Telugu-language period musical romantic drama film written and directed by Hanu Raghavapudi and produced by Vyjayanthi Movies and Swapna Cinema. The film stars Dulquer Salmaan, Mrunal Thakur (in her Telugu debut), Rashmika Mandanna and Sumanth. Set in 1964, Lieutenant Ram, an orphan army officer serving at Kashmir border, gets anonymous love letters from Sita Mahalakshmi. Ram is on a mission to find Sita and propose his love.

Principal photography commenced in April 2021 and took place in Kashmir, Russia and Hyderabad. The film has music composed by Vishal Chandrasekhar, cinematography by P. S. Vinod and Shreyaas Krishna and editing by Kotagiri Venkateswara Rao. It was released theatrically on 5 August 2022.

Production[]

Development and casting[]

Hanu Raghavpudi got the idea for the film when he bought a book that had an unopened inland letter. Regarding the same, he told The Hindu, "The letter I found in that book, in 2007, was from a mother to her son. I gathered that their family is from Vijayawada and the son is living in a hostel. She had enquired about his well being and asked when he would be home. It got me thinking, what if the contents of the letter had something crucial that could change the course of events?".[4] Army backdrop was later included in the story as suggested by Rajkumar Kandamudi. Sheetal Sharma was hired as the costume designer for the film.[5]

The film was announced in July 2020.[6] Dulquer Salmaan was roped in to play the lead role as a military officer, and it is his second collaboration in Telugu cinema with Vyjayanthi Movies after Mahanati (2018).[7] In May 2020, Pooja Hegde was approached to play Sita but it did not materialize due to date clash, eventually after which Hindi cinema actress Mrunal Thakur was signed to play Sita, marking her debut in Telugu cinema.[8] Raashi Khanna was considered to play Afreen before Rashmika Mandanna was finalized for the role.[9] In April 2022, its title Sita Ramam was announced.[10][11]

Filming[]

Principal photography commenced in April 2021 in Kashmir and first schedule wrapped up in July 2021.[12][13] After another schedule in Russia and Hyderabad, final schedule took place in April 2022.[14][15]

Release[]

Theatrical[]

Sita Ramam was released on 5 August 2022 in Telugu along with dubbed versions of Tamil and Malayalam languages.[16][17]

The film's screening was banned in Bahrain, Kuwait, Oman, Qatar, Saudi Arabia and the United Arab Emirates.[18] According to an article published by News18, the ban was a result of the film hurting religious sentiments.[19] Later, the ban in the United Arab Emirates was lifted and the film released on 11 August 2022.[20] A pre-release event was conducted in Hyderabad in 3 August 2022 with Prabhas attending as guest.[21] The team promoted the film at events in Hyderabad, Vijayawada, Vizag, Chennai and Kochi.[22][23]

The film is distributed in Nizam region by Asian Cinemas, Krishna[a] and Uttarandhra region by Annapurna Studios, Tamil Nadu by Lyca Productions and Wayfarer Films in Kerala.[24] The Hindi version rights were acquired by Pen Studios. In the United States, it is distributed by S. Radha Krishna's Radhakrishna Entertainments.[25][26] The worldwide theatrical rights of the film were sold at a cost of ₹18.70 crore.[27]

Reception[]

Box office[]

On it's opening day, Sita Ramam collected a gross collection of ₹5.25 crore in worldwide.[29] On the same day, it collected a gross of $400K at the US box office.[30] In nine days, the film has collected a total gross of $1 million at the United States box office.[31]

Critical response[]

Neeshita Nyayapati of The Times of India rated the film 3.5 out of 5 stars and wrote "With Sita Ramam, Hanu manages to deliver a story that’s moving and a film that’s visually aesthetic and pleasing".[32] Jayadeep Jayesh of Deccan Herald rated the film 3.5 out of 5 stars and wrote "Sita Ramam shares its soul with theth Bollywood classic Veer Zara. Yet, it maintains an identity of its own".[33] Janani K of India Today rated the film 2.5 out of 5 stars and wrote "Sita Ramam is also a musical, as opposed to a romantic story about war".[34] Manoj Kumar R of The Indian Express rated the film 2 out of 5 stars and wrote, "The screen presence of Dulquer Salmaan and Mrunal Thakur does add a little vigour to the otherwise dull narration. The film majorly leverages the good looks of its actors to make it tolerable".[35] Soundarya Athimuthu of The Quint rated the film 2.5 out of 5 stars and wrote "Sita Ramam delivers a poignant love story laced with socio-political messaging".[36] Gautama Bhaskaran of News 18 rated the film 1.5 out of 5 stars and wrote "Sita Ramam has all the ingredients of a puffed-up plot, peppered with coincidences and made to look like a web of implausibilities".[37] Balakrishna Ganeshan of The News Minute rated the film 2.5 out of 5 stars and wrote "Sita Ramam tries hard to make the love story between Sita and Ram a poignant tale, but with weak writing, the film does not get the desired response". He also opined that Vennala Kishore's character is related to Lord Hanuman, who helps Rama in his journey to find Sita in the Ramayanam.[38]

A critic for Telangana Today stated, "The film is however for the grooming Dulquer fan following. He is a natural charmer and understands the nuances of his role".[39] Writing for Hindustan Times, Haricharan Pudipeddi opined that "Dulquer Salmaan and Mrunal Thakur's film is a tale of love that also takes a mature and sensitive take on the conflict between India and Pakistan".[40] Opining the same, The Hindu's Sangeetha Devi Dundoo wrote that "Hanu Raghavapudi’s old-world romance saga brims with earnestness and is helped by charming performances from Dulquer Salmaan and Mrunal Thakur".[41] Princy Alexander of Onmanorama, stated: "Sita Ramam is a heartfelt romantic tale in a strife-torn setting".[42] 123Telugu wrote, "On the whole Sita Ramam is a beautiful love story. The film has a decent first half and great second half.
